网络服务选择与编排服务基础设施技术解析
在当今数字化的时代,网络服务的选择和编排对于企业的信息化建设至关重要。有效的网络服务选择能够帮助企业更精准地找到满足自身需求的服务,而合理的服务编排则能将这些服务整合起来,实现业务流程的高效运行。下面将详细介绍网络服务选择中的QoS浏览机制以及基于网格技术和WS - BPEL的编排即服务(OaaS)基础设施。
1. QoS浏览助力网络服务选择
在网络服务选择过程中,由于请求者对服务质量(QoS)分布了解不足、QoS需求模糊以及服务提供商提供的QoS值动态变化等原因,QoS浏览变得十分必要。大部分QoS数据是区间数据或符号数据,因此可以采用区间聚类算法进行QoS浏览。
具体步骤如下:
1. 初始聚类 :从具有相似功能的初始服务集合开始,对它们的QoS向量应用动态区间聚类算法,得到初始聚类。以下是K = 4时的第三级聚类情况:
| 聚类编号 | 大小 | 原型 | 值范围 | 聚类组成 |
| — | — | — | — | — |
| 1 | 52 | [82.65, 83.13], [209.00, 210.58], [78.61, 81.13] | [[94, 96], [95, 97]], [[121, 127], [124, 130]], [[113, 117], [121, 126]] | 50来自集群3的子集群1,1来自集群3的子集群2,1来自随机集4 |
| 2 | 20 | [96.02, 96.64], [123.60, 126.84], [116.04, 124.40] | [[88, 96], [97, 105]], [[111, 1